2021 Finest Doctors | Orlando Magazine
Our database of Finest Doctors features hundreds of prominent physicians in the Orlando area and is searchable by city, zip code, category or keyword.
Yang, Joshua
Arnold Palmer Hospital for Children
60 W. Gore St., 2nd Floor, Orlando, FL 32806
321-841-3303
Recognition: 2021 Premier Doctors